N.J. Stat. § 36:2-348: "Sikh Day," April 14th; designated.

1. The day of April 14th of each year is designated as "Sikh Day" in the State of New Jersey to honor and celebrate the important role played by the Sikh community in strengthening and inspiring the people of this State.

L.2019, J.R.4, s.1.
